Each year, Kyaninga Child Development Centre supports more than 3,000 children with disabilities in rural western Uganda. Without the life-changing therapy, rehabilitation, and education services we provide, children like Miracle would still be abandoned on a mat in the house, with no friends and no future.

Miracle was born with Spina Bifida, and her parents were told nothing could be done to help her; she would never walk, never go to school. Her parents were left feeling hopeless about any future. Instead, she remained at home, waiting for her brothers and sisters to return, excitedly talking about their school day - full of experiences she would never have.

This all changed the day she met the KCDC team. Suddenly there was hope and opportunity. Physiotherapists would help her strength and mobility, while occupational therapists would give her some independence. The special education teacher discovered a bright and enthusiastic learner hidden by shame, despair and long-time neglect.

When Miracle was told she could join Kyaninga Inclusive Model School (KIMS), her face lit up with a brilliant smile. She knew that this would change her life and her chances forever. With its inclusive ethos, KCDC is perfect for Miracle; its curriculum is tailored to her needs. Children are taught in small classes where teachers and therapists provide individual, focused support to ensure children thrive and learn.

However, many children live in poverty and cannot reach these services. With your help, more children with complex needs and disabilities can be given a future.

About the charity

Kyaninga CDC Trust raises funds to help children with disabilities living in extreme poverty in western Uganda. We train and support local community health workers to provide rehabilitation, health care, health education and essential mobility equipment to help children gain essential skills, independence and to reach their true potential.
